Position Description:
As a Manufacturing Engineer, you will analyze engineering design documents and/or prototypes and make recommendations concerning required methods, processes, tools, jigs, fixtures, etc., which are required to fabricate a product. Responsible for resolving manufacturing and tooling problems, Writing CNC programs using Esprit CAM software, set-up, assisting in first-piece evaluation, tool proofing, corrective actions, and maintaining existing tooling, CMM work. Ensures paperwork and proper tools are available prior to setting up operation. Provides direction to lower-level Manufacturing Engineering department employees. 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include the following. Other duties may be assigned.
• CNC programming using Esprit CAM software.
• Works on complex projects in development of methods and processes to manufacture products
• Prepares cost estimates for product and make/buy analysis
• Investigates, establishes, and implements requirements for equipment, tooling, materials, and methods of production
• Evaluate and initiate orders for new machinery and equipment required in production process and recommends capital purchases
• Helps determines best utilization of equipment, facilities, material flow, and personnel
• Investigate and trouble shoot technical problems
• Review engineering design changes and recommend modifications to minimize cost and ease of manufacturing
• Write, review and revise operation sheets, process drawings, shop packets and prepare or direct preparation of time studies
• Work with programmer when necessary to review programming and tooling of CNC equipment
• Confer with design engineering and use concurrent engineering on design changes, tooling, and new product development programs.
• Prepares documents such as manufacturing processes and quality documents.
• Works with MRB to disposition non-compliant product as well as create rework routers and dispositions.
• Performs other related duties as required and may be assigned.
